As you can see from above image, I came across a rather annoying issues that needed to be fixed.

Yellow Circle:-
It shows as a pushed state wether you clicked on it or not. Planning to use GIMP/MSPAINT to repaint certain areas to give the raise effect. Btw, i really liked the images of the buttons of Fabio's roads. If only i could create something similar, but in my own style..

Red Circle:-
Even tho my effort to rid the horrible white outlines (created by Anti Aliasing, or AA for short), it still shows lines where two tiles joins together. (in this case, look along the road surface, not the footpath). I need AA to get the image look rather nice. However, AA creates shading outlines, of which we DO not want!!

What i have done as an effort, is that in BLENDER, i created a Composition Node to render it out as ALPHA (the model shown in white, background shown in black. Of course, i rendered each model twice, one as Normal Image, the other as Alpha image.

Using Gimp, i load both images as layers. I also added a new layer with black background. In the Alpha layer, i deleted the white areas to get the transparent.

In order of layer, from bottom to top layer, are the following:- Black Background, Image, Alpha Layer.

This method works like charm for the OUTLINE of the image, but, I still get the same problem, except that now its darken in some areas of the image, rather than the original problem of white outline.

I can only think that the BLACK BACKGROUND layer in GIMP, may infact, need to change colour to somewhat closer to the road surface colour.

Green Circle:-
This is rather puzzling problem. This shows that other tiles appears to overlap my road tiles. I don't know whether this is because my footpath is higher than the tile surface, or I need to add something into the .dat file.

Purple Circle:-
I think my Yellow Wireframe Box may not be needed as the game itself has a square anyway. So I will remove that. However, I may need to work on the cursor icon to something more, suitable.

Not Circled:- Other issues found.
The Up images, or rather, the slope tiles of the road, seems to show that although the bottom line is perfectly placed, the upper end shows a few pixel higher offset. This will be fixed easily.

Conclusion:
Alot to be done. I need to get this finished properly before I start creating all sorts of various roads. I believe that by perfecting the Blend File, The Gimp method, etc, will allow me to create other way's quickly and easily.

Spartanis, you might take a look to the tool I created for blender outputs (at the Tools subforum). The main idea is to take two renders, one with AA and another one without it. Then you use the image w/o AA as a mask to crop the good one. I tried once to do that with empty tiles for stations, but it was really difficult to avoid those lines though. Hope it helps :)

Zeno

IIRC the script was for v2.5x, check your blender version if you're in trouble opening the file. It won't work in blender 2.4x, I'm sorry.
About the questions:
1) Copy the addon to the blender addons folder then add it through preferences -> addons. You will find plenty of results if you google anything like "blender install addon". Then, this addon is thought to make a single light source and camera rotation to take 4 or 8 renders of a scene. Feel free to modify it in order to make it fit better your needs and/or your way of using blender.
2) If you are talking about the render output, you must adjust it to the size you want for your results. For pak128 I used 176 for airplanes, 250 for ships, 128 for any other objects.

Anyway, if you know a little of python (or any other programming language) you can take a look to the script, and you'll quickly see how it works as long as it's very simple.
